This workshop will teach CW staff the skills necessary to assess cases using the Outcomes Protocol used in the State Children and Family Services Reviews and Child Welfare Case Reviews. Staff will become more familiar with the concept of measuring positive outcomes in Safety, Permanency, and Wellbeing for children and families. The Child Welfare Practice Standards, Practice Model and their connection to achieving outcomes will also be explored. Each participant should bring with them the case number (KK#) and KIDS client ID of one client involved in a CW Permanency Planning case with a case plan goal of reunification. This should be a client from their own county. |
